A few precautions to take
There are various safeguards you should take when it comes to internet banking and financial activities in order to guard against potential fraud or scam efforts. You may find information on this page on how to keep your financial information and personal information safe and secure online.
Watch out for phishing
Fraudsters frequently use phishing emails to trick people into giving them personal information by pretending to be a reputable firm. Never react to any emails that seem suspicious and never open any attachments or links in them. Beware of con artists that impersonate legitimate sources by utilising email domains with identical names. While it's not always the case, such emails frequently have grammatical errors or poor layout, which might be a sign that something is off.
Another technique for tricking people into disclosing personal information is voice phishing and number spoofing, so always verify the source, even if it's from a number you recognise.
Safe Internet Access
Check sure the website has https:// and the secure padlock icon in the URL bar while you are online. A legitimate website may be copied and then used to gather client information. This practise is known as website spoofing and is frequently sent through phishing emails or browser pop-up windows.
Use only secure internet connections; avoid using public WiFi, which is more susceptible to hackers. Never keep your login credentials while using a shared computer, and make sure to clear the cache and cookies each time you use it.
Malware & Viruses
an effort to steal your identity or money, malicious spyware and viruses might transfer information from your device or alter transaction details. Never download software or files from untrusted sources.
Install anti-malware software and keep it updated on any devices you use. Furthermore, make sure your device has the most recent OS updates installed.
Don't share your information!
You should never write down any passwords or access codes, disclose your password(s), or discuss important account information with anybody. Any communication that requests account information or personal data like your ID should be avoided.
You should consider any such communication or requests to be suspect because MGF Capital and other respectable businesses would never require such information.
Disclose Scam
Inform the appropriate authorities in your jurisdiction or the cybersecurity fraud agency as soon as you suspect fraud.
Do not engage in any discussion with any unsolicited calls, emails, or SMS purporting to be from MGF Capital. Instead, contact us right away via one of the legitimate methods listed on our website.
Also, if you discover any unauthorised activities in your account or believe a third party may have accessed your account information, kindly let us know.
